Disease topic of the week : Diabetes

Diabetes occurs in pets when their body cannot use sugar the way it should. Glucose- is the main source of energy for the body’s cells, the levels of glucose in the blood are primarily controlled by a hormone called insulin.
If there is not enough insulin (or if the body is unable to use the insulin) glucose accumulates in high levels in the blood- a condition called hyperglycemia. When the glucose reaches a certain lever it overflows into the urine which is a condition called glucosuria and it pulls large volumes of water with it. Because of this you will notice an increase in urination and water consumption.
In diabetic pets not enough glucose gets transported into the body’s cells, in result the cells don’t have enough energy to function not ally and body tissues become starved for energy . Thus state of metabolic “starvation” causes thr body to break down fat and muscle tissue - resulting with weight loss often seen in diabetic pets
Your vet will diagnose diabetes by doing a blood draw & testing your pets urine. Treatment usually requires frequent glucose checks , daily insulin injections, dietary modifications and prescription food.

This month is National pet dental month!

- it’s very important for cats and dogs to have their teeth checked to help prevent periodontal disease. This does affect most pets by the age of 3. Untreated dental issues cause the loss of teeth , and allows bacteria from the mouth to enter the bloodstream potentially damaging vital organs. Regular care prevents chronic pain and infection!
Symptoms to look for - bad breath , trouble eating / drinking, pawing at mouth or face , swelling, red/ bleeding gums, yellow or brown tartar build up.

Why do we recommend neutering?
It reduces the risk of certain cancers and disease such as testicular cancer and an enlarged prostate. It also curbs problem behaviors such as roaming, urine marking, and aggression. Ultimately neutering contributes to a longer and healthier life.🐾🐾
